New Zealand Post Office—Schedule of Building Contracts of £10,000 or More in Value
Name of Work
East Tamaki Post Office
Successful Tenderer
M. Buller Ltd., Onehunga
Amount of Tender Accepted
£ s. d.
11,870 5 3
G. SEARLE, Director-General.
New Zealand Government Railways—Schedule of Civil Engineering and Building Contracts of £10,000 or More in Value
Name of Work
Supply and spreading of sand for sand blanket, Te Rapa Marshalling Yard
Successful Tenderer
A. F. Porter Ltd., No. 8 R.D., Hamilton
Amount of Tender Accepted
£ s. d.
38,114 9 8
I. THOMAS, Acting General Manager.
Notice Under the Regulations Act 1936
PURSUANT to the Regulations Act 1936, notice is hereby given of the making of regulations as under:
| Authority for Enactment | Short Title or Subject-matter | Serial Number | Date of Enactment | Price (Postage Free)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Forests Act 1949 | Forest Produce Import and Export Regulations 1966 | 1966/122 | 20/7/66 | 1s. (10c) |
| Health Act 1956 | Health (Diseases Communicated by Animals) Regulations 1965, Amendment No. 1 | 1966/123 | 20/7/66 | 6d. (5c) |
